What Defines a Logistics Warehouse Fulfillment China Europe Service?
Utilizing a professional logistics warehouse fulfillment china europe service allows companies to store goods closer to their target audience. This approach minimizes the delays associated with long-distance shipping during peak demand periods.
Furthermore, integrated warehousing solutions provide real-time inventory tracking and automated order processing. These systems ensure that every shipment is accounted for from the moment it leaves the factory in China until it reaches the customer in Europe.
Additionally, bonded warehouse options allow importers to defer duty payments until the goods are actually sold. This significantly improves cash flow for small and medium-sized enterprises operating in the cross-border e-commerce space.
How Does This Service Compare to Other Shipping Options?
Comparing various transport modes is essential for developing a cost-effective supply chain strategy. While rail freight offers a middle ground in terms of speed and cost, other methods might be more suitable depending on your volume.
Moreover, sea shipping remains the most economical choice for high-volume inventory replenishment despite longer transit times. In contrast, air transport provides unmatched speed for high-value or urgent cargo at a significantly higher price point.
According to industry benchmarks for early 2026, freight rates have stabilized, but seasonal fluctuations still impact the total landed cost of goods.
| Shipping Method | Cost Range (USD) | Transit Time | Best For |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sea Freight (FCL) | $3,200 – $4,800 | 32-42 Days | Bulk Inventory |
| Rail Freight | $5,500 – $7,500 | 18-24 Days | Mid-Value Goods |
| Air Freight | $12,000 – $18,000 | 5-8 Days | Urgent Shipments |
| Express Service | $15,000+ | 3-5 Days | Small Parcels |

Strategic Alternative Shipping Approaches for 2026
Exploring alternative strategies can help businesses mitigate risks such as port congestion or equipment shortages. For instance, sea-air hybrid solutions combine the cost savings of ocean transport with the speed of air delivery via hubs like Dubai.
Specifically, these multi-modal transport solutions can reduce transit times by 40% compared to pure sea freight while keeping costs much lower than pure air freight. This balance is ideal for seasonal product launches.
In addition, direct trucking from China to Europe has emerged as a viable alternative for high-value electronics. Although fuel costs influence rates, the door-to-door flexibility of trucking often outweighs the price premium.
Cost-Saving Strategies and Trade-offs
Implementing a consolidation strategy allows smaller shipments to share container space, reducing individual costs. However, this may add 3-5 days to the total transit time due to the sorting process at the origin port.
Nevertheless, the savings of up to 30% on shipping costs often justify the slight delay for non-urgent inventory. Businesses must weigh the trade-off between immediate availability and bottom-line profitability.
The Role of Professional Customs Brokerage in 2026
Professional customs brokerage is vital for navigating the evolving trade regulations between China and the European Union. Consequently, errors in documentation can lead to expensive delays and potential fines at the port of entry.
As a result, experienced brokers ensure that all HS codes are correctly classified and that all necessary import licenses are in place. This proactive management speeds up the clearance process significantly.

Case Study 1: Tech Logistics from Shenzhen to Hamburg
Case Study 1: Electronics Distribution Success. Route: Shenzhen, China to Hamburg, Germany. Cargo: High-end Tech Components, 15 CBM, 5200 kg. Container: LCL 15 CBM. Shipping Details: Carrier: Major Rail Operator. Port of Loading: Shenzhen. Port of Discharge: Hamburg. Route Type: Direct Rail. Cost Breakdown: Rail Freight: $2,800. Origin Charges: $450. Destination Charges: $500. Customs and Duties: $850. Total Landed Cost: $4,600. Timeline: Booking to Loading: 4 days. Rail Transit: 21 days. Customs Clearance: 2 days. Total Door-to-Door: 27 days. Key Insight: Rail provided the necessary speed for tech product cycles without the extreme cost of air transport.

Case Study 2: Retail Fulfillment from Shanghai to Paris
Case Study 2: Apparel Inventory Replenishment. Route: Shanghai, China to Le Havre, France. Cargo: Seasonal Apparel, 65 CBM. Container: 40HQ Full Container. Shipping Details: Carrier: COSCO. Port of Loading: Shanghai. Port of Discharge: Le Havre. Route Type: Direct Sea. Cost Breakdown: Ocean Freight: $4,200. Origin Charges: $400. Destination Charges: $600. Customs and Duties: $1,200. Total Landed Cost: $6,400. Timeline: Booking to Loading: 5 days. Sea Transit: 35 days. Customs Clearance: 3 days. Total Door-to-Door: 43 days. Key Insight: Utilizing sea freight allowed the client to maintain high margins on bulk retail items by keeping transport costs under 10% of product value.

Future Trends in China to Europe Supply Chains
Looking ahead through 2026, the integration of AI in warehouse management is expected to further reduce fulfillment errors. Consequently, automated picking and packing will become standard for most high-volume providers.
Furthermore, sustainability is becoming a key factor in logistics decisions. Many European retailers now prefer carriers that utilize greener fuels or offer carbon offset programs for their shipments from China.
Finally, the expansion of the New Silk Road rail network continues to provide more destination options across Eastern and Central Europe. This growth offers businesses more flexibility in choosing their primary distribution hubs.
